Difference between Potter and Ceramist

What is the difference between Potter and Ceramist?

Potter as a noun is one who makes pots and other ceramic wares. while Ceramist as a noun is a person who makes ceramics objects; a potter.

Potter

Part of speech: noun

Definition: One who makes pots and other ceramic wares. God, the creator. One who places flowers or other plants inside their pots.

Part of speech: verb

Definition: To poke repeatedly. To act in a vague or unmotivated way. To move slowly or aimlessly. (Often , )

Ceramist

Part of speech: noun

Definition: A person who makes ceramics objects; a potter.
